Description of Holiday Inn Universty Area Charlottesville
Welcome to the Holiday Inn Charlottesville Hotel- University Area and Conference Center . Our hotel is conveniently located on (Route 29) Emmet Street. The University of Virginia is located within one mile of the hotel. Nearby attractions include the University of Virginia, Monticello, Ashlawn-Highland, Wineries, Michie Tavern, Montpelier, and various boutique shops and galleries. Nearby companies and government offices include State Farm Regional Office, GE -Fanuc, Northrop Grumman, Lexi-Nexis, Klockner, Sprint, PRA, National Ground Intelligence Center, J.A.G. School, UVA Health Systems, and Biotage Technologies. Our newly renovated, spacious rooms include free high speed wireless Internet. We also offer a business center, fitness facility, pay per view movies, coffee/ tea makers, room service, guest laundry, free USA Today on the weekdays and complimentary shuttle service to the Charlottesville Airport. During your stay we invite you to dine at our Lobby Cafe'. We are the ideal location for your wedding, banquet, meeting or any special event. The Holiday Inn University area offers facilities to accommodate up to 300 people, with over 4,900 square feet of meeting space.
